Question 1
Type
Multiple Choice
Question
A maternity nurse is discussing recent advances in maternal-
newborn care with a nursing student. Which advancement has
contributed most significantly to improved survival rates of
high-risk newborns?
A. Increased use of rooming-in
B. Development of neonatal intensive care units (NICUs)

,C. Earlier hospital discharge
D. Expanded childbirth education classes
Correct Answer
B. Development of neonatal intensive care units (NICUs)
Rationale
NICUs provide specialized technology and multidisciplinary care
for premature and critically ill newborns, significantly improving
neonatal survival rates.
Incorrect Options
• A: Rooming-in promotes bonding but does not primarily
improve survival.
• C: Earlier discharge reduces costs but is unrelated to
survival improvement.
• D: Education classes improve preparedness but not
directly neonatal survival.
Nursing Process
Assessment
Clinical Judgment Competency
Analyze Cues
Difficulty
Easy
Bloom's Level

, Understand
